The obd1 harness and obd2 are completely different, with any 6th gen civic harness, (obd2) they are 1 piece from engine to ecu. obd1 civic (92-95) and 94-01 integras use the same 2 piece harness. so you probably just got the engine half of the harness. if you were to get the rest of the in car harness, you wouldnt need any conversion trash, just plug the obd1 plugs into your obd1 ecu and done. BUT if you were to get an obd2 integra ecu side of the harness, THEN you could use your obd2-obd1 conversion. but that would be pretty pointless considering finding either is about the same...
